Been using Calibre without a problem. Last month, I started using AVG, Calibre was still working fine. I updated a few days ago to the newest Calibre verison ( I hadn't updated in a while). And now the Plugins won't work. It says :
ERROR: Update Check Failed: Unable to reach the plugin index page.

http://plugins.calibre-ebook.com/plugins.json.bz2

I also can not get meta info.

I tried going back a version but that didn't help.

Anyone have any suggestions?
Thank you.
Free AVG causes me no grief.
Full (paid) AVG does more so you probably need to whitelist Calibre.exe in the firewall.

Meanwile, you can still use the Manual PI install procedure:
Download the desired PI to a folder (do NOT unzip)
Preferences:Plugins: LOAD FROM FILE (button)
